Streamlined Prescription Processing
One of the key advancements transforming pharmacy services is the widespread adoption of electronic prescriptions or e-prescribing. This technology allows healthcare providers to send prescriptions directly to pharmacies, reducing errors and eliminating the need for paper scripts. This integration has significantly sped up the process of filling medications, including prescription refills, by minimizing the back-and-forth between doctors, patients, and pharmacists. As a result, patients can enjoy reduced wait times and a smoother experience overall.
Online Ordering and Home Delivery Services
Perhaps the most noticeable shift for consumers has been the rise of online ordering and home delivery. Most pharmacies now offer websites and mobile apps where patients can order their medications from anywhere, anytime. This convenience is especially valuable for those with mobility issues, busy schedules, or those living in remote areas. Many pharmacies also provide same-day or next-day delivery, ensuring patients receive their medications promptly without stepping outside. This has become a game-changer for many who rely on consistent medication access.
Automated Refill Reminders and Subscription Services
Pharmacies have also embraced automation to help patients stay on track with their medication schedules. Automated refill reminders alert patients when it’s time to reorder, reducing the risk of missed doses or lapses in therapy. Additionally, subscription or auto-refill services allow medications to be automatically sent at regular intervals, providing peace of mind and convenience. These programs not only improve medication adherence but also reduce the stress of managing multiple prescriptions.
Drive-Thru and Curbside Pickup Options
To further accommodate patient needs, many pharmacies now offer drive-thru and curbside pickup services. These options provide a safe and efficient way to collect medications without leaving your car, which has been especially important during the COVID-19 pandemic. Drive-thru and curbside services also benefit those with limited mobility or busy lifestyles, making it easier to get medications quickly and safely.

Telepharmacy and Virtual Consultations
Another innovation is telepharmacy, where patients can consult with pharmacists remotely via video or phone. This service offers personalized medication advice, helps clarify instructions, and supports patients in managing their health from home. Virtual consultations are especially beneficial for those managing complex medication regimens or seeking guidance on side effects and interactions.
Medication Management and Support Services
Beyond dispensing medications, pharmacies are expanding their role to provide comprehensive medication management. This includes personalized reviews to ensure patients are on the most effective and safe therapies, counseling on proper medication use, and assistance programs to help make medications more affordable. These services are crucial for patients with chronic conditions who often juggle multiple medications.
